President Muhammadu Buhari has approved the appointment of former Deputy Governor of the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N), Tunde Lemo, as the new Chairman of the Federal Emergency Road Maintenance Agency (FERMA).
Senate president, Bukola Saraki, today, Thursday, July 19 at the plenary read a letter from Buhari seeking the National Assembly’s approval for the appointments.
The president also appointed a new managing director and six members of the board of FERMA.
